Mirjam van Praag serves as the Maersk Mc-Kinney Moller Professor of Entrepreneurship at Copenhagen Business School's Department of Innovation and Organizational Economics, while maintaining an unpaid professorship in Entrepreneurship and Organization at the University of Amsterdam's Amsterdam Business School. She concurrently holds influential positions as a Crown Member of the Dutch government's Socioeconomic Council (SER) and board member of Berlingske Media Group, bridging academic research with policy and industry applications.
Her research program centers on the Economics of Entrepreneurship, investigating human capital formation, team dynamics, and household entrepreneurship through experimental methodologies. She extends this expertise into Personnel Economics—focusing on performance measurement systems and reward structures—and Behavioral Economics, examining psychological drivers of economic decisions. This multidisciplinary approach reveals how social contexts shape entrepreneurial outcomes across diverse environments.
Analysis of her recent publications shows consistent exploration of entrepreneurial behavior determinants, including failure stigma, family background influences, and social contagion effects in venture creation. Her work strategically combines natural experiments with large-scale dataset analysis, demonstrating how entrepreneurial ecosystems develop through interpersonal networks and institutional frameworks while maintaining methodological rigor across labor economics and organizational behavior domains.

While specific academic advising roles remain undisclosed, van Praag's professional trajectory demonstrates significant cross-sector impact through board memberships in public institutions and private enterprises. Her industry experience spans The Boston Consulting Group, Procter & Gamble, and GFK Intomart, providing practical foundations for her academic work on organizational behavior and performance systems.
As founding director of the Amsterdam Center for Entrepreneurship, she established a multidisciplinary hub fostering collaboration between scholars, entrepreneurs, and policymakers to advance entrepreneurship research and education through integrated academic programs and industry partnerships.
